class org.apache.logging.log4j.core.appender.FileManager$FactoryData extends org.apache.logging.log4j.core.appender.ConfigurationFactoryData
minor version: 0
major version: 59
flags: flags: (0x0020) ACC_SUPER
this_class: org.apache.logging.log4j.core.appender.FileManager$FactoryData
super_class: org.apache.logging.log4j.core.appender.ConfigurationFactoryData
{
private final boolean append;
descriptor: Z
flags: (0x0012) ACC_PRIVATE, ACC_FINAL
private final boolean locking;
descriptor: Z
flags: (0x0012) ACC_PRIVATE, ACC_FINAL
private final boolean bufferedIo;
descriptor: Z
flags: (0x0012) ACC_PRIVATE, ACC_FINAL
private final int bufferSize;
descriptor: I
flags: (0x0012) ACC_PRIVATE, ACC_FINAL
private final boolean createOnDemand;
descriptor: Z
flags: (0x0012) ACC_PRIVATE, ACC_FINAL
private final java.lang.String advertiseURI;
descriptor: Ljava/lang/String;
flags: (0x0012) ACC_PRIVATE, ACC_FINAL
private final org.apache.logging.log4j.core.Layout<? extends java.io.Serializable> layout;
descriptor: Lorg/apache/logging/log4j/core/Layout;
flags: (0x0012) ACC_PRIVATE, ACC_FINAL
Signature: Lorg/apache/logging/log4j/core/Layout<+Ljava/io/Serializable;>;
private final java.lang.String filePermissions;
descriptor: Ljava/lang/String;
flags: (0x0012) ACC_PRIVATE, ACC_FINAL
private final java.lang.String fileOwner;
descriptor: Ljava/lang/String;
flags: (0x0012) ACC_PRIVATE, ACC_FINAL
private final java.lang.String fileGroup;
descriptor: Ljava/lang/String;
flags: (0x0012) ACC_PRIVATE, ACC_FINAL
public void <init>(boolean, boolean, boolean, int, boolean, java.lang.String, org.apache.logging.log4j.core.Layout<? extends java.io.Serializable>, java.lang.String, java.lang.String, java.lang.String, org.apache.logging.log4j.core.config.Configuration);
descriptor: (ZZZIZLjava/lang/String;Lorg/apache/logging/log4j/core/Layout;Ljava/lang/String;Ljava/lang/String;Ljava/lang/String;Lorg/apache/logging/log4j/core/config/Configuration;)V
flags: (0x0001) ACC_PUBLIC
Code:
stack=2, locals=12, args_size=12
start local 0 start local 1 start local 2 start local 3 start local 4 start local 5 start local 6 start local 7 start local 8 start local 9 start local 10 start local 11 0: aload 0
aload 11
invokespecial org.apache.logging.log4j.core.appender.ConfigurationFactoryData.<init>:(Lorg/apache/logging/log4j/core/config/Configuration;)V
1: aload 0
iload 1
putfield org.apache.logging.log4j.core.appender.FileManager$FactoryData.append:Z
2: aload 0
iload 2
putfield org.apache.logging.log4j.core.appender.FileManager$FactoryData.locking:Z
3: aload 0
iload 3
putfield org.apache.logging.log4j.core.appender.FileManager$FactoryData.bufferedIo:Z
4: aload 0
iload 4
putfield org.apache.logging.log4j.core.appender.FileManager$FactoryData.bufferSize:I
5: aload 0
iload 5
putfield org.apache.logging.log4j.core.appender.FileManager$FactoryData.createOnDemand:Z
6: aload 0
aload 6
putfield org.apache.logging.log4j.core.appender.FileManager$FactoryData.advertiseURI:Ljava/lang/String;
7: aload 0
aload 7
putfield org.apache.logging.log4j.core.appender.FileManager$FactoryData.layout:Lorg/apache/logging/log4j/core/Layout;
8: aload 0
aload 8
putfield org.apache.logging.log4j.core.appender.FileManager$FactoryData.filePermissions:Ljava/lang/String;
9: aload 0
aload 9
putfield org.apache.logging.log4j.core.appender.FileManager$FactoryData.fileOwner:Ljava/lang/String;
10: aload 0
aload 10
putfield org.apache.logging.log4j.core.appender.FileManager$FactoryData.fileGroup:Ljava/lang/String;
11: return
end local 11 end local 10 end local 9 end local 8 end local 7 end local 6 end local 5 end local 4 end local 3 end local 2 end local 1 end local 0 LocalVariableTable:
Start End Slot Name Signature
0 12 0 this Lorg/apache/logging/log4j/core/appender/FileManager$FactoryData;
0 12 1 append Z
0 12 2 locking Z
0 12 3 bufferedIo Z
0 12 4 bufferSize I
0 12 5 createOnDemand Z
0 12 6 advertiseURI Ljava/lang/String;
0 12 7 layout Lorg/apache/logging/log4j/core/Layout<+Ljava/io/Serializable;>;
0 12 8 filePermissions Ljava/lang/String;
0 12 9 fileOwner Ljava/lang/String;
0 12 10 fileGroup Ljava/lang/String;
0 12 11 configuration Lorg/apache/logging/log4j/core/config/Configuration;
Signature: (ZZZIZLjava/lang/String;Lorg/apache/logging/log4j/core/Layout<+Ljava/io/Serializable;>;Ljava/lang/String;Ljava/lang/String;Ljava/lang/String;Lorg/apache/logging/log4j/core/config/Configuration;)V
MethodParameters:
Name Flags
append final
locking final
bufferedIo final
bufferSize final
createOnDemand final
advertiseURI final
layout final
filePermissions final
fileOwner final
fileGroup final
configuration final
}
SourceFile: "FileManager.java"
NestHost: org.apache.logging.log4j.core.appender.FileManager
InnerClasses:
private FactoryData = org.apache.logging.log4j.core.appender.FileManager$FactoryData of org.apache.logging.log4j.core.appender.FileManager